Top plating LTD uses electroplating processes to coat products in silver or gold.to individual customers specs.most of the company's work is obtained through the tender process, where the company responds to an invitation to submit a competitive bid.over the last few months Top Plating has been very quiet and the manager is concerned that the business will fail if it does not improve its success rate with tenders.the company has two production departments ,preparation and coating,and the production requirements for individual jobs can differ significantly.some job require extensive preparation ,with minimal coating others require little preparation but multiple coats.

the following table describes the result of the five bids that the company submitted last month.(the num. in brackets after losses indicate where the company was ranked in the bid process):

jon. no direct labour hours in praparation direct labours hours in caoting estimated direct labour hours overhead cost of bid won/loss
1 12000 3000 15000 41250$ lost(5th)
2 3000 12000 15000 41250 won
3 15000 0 15000 14250 lost(3rd)
4 0 15000 15000 41250 won
5 7500 7500 15000 41250 lost(2nd)

the pattern of resource usage implied in the above table has persisted for several months.the company uses a predetermined plantwide overhead rate based on practical capacity which is measured in direct labour hours.the budgeted overhead for the year for the preparation department is 540000(180000 $ fixed and 360000 $ variable) and for the coating department it is 1440000$(360000 fixed and 1080000 $ variable) each dep has a monthly practical capacity of 30000 direct labour hours.

REQUIRED:

1.Write a report to the manager identifying a possible cause of this situation develop an alternative bidding scheme to overcome this problem,support your analysis with a comparison of the suggested and existing scheme.

2.When calculating the applied overhead using the departmental overhead method instead of the plantwide method can we use the same cost driver with both the preparation department and the casting department?

3.What is overhead cost of bid (the number in the table)?
